Abstract
A comparative study on the performance of 256-QAM and improved-efficiency 225-QPRS in distorted channels is presented. The computer-simulated results shows that with the same spectral efficiency of 6. 3 b/s/Hz, 256-QAM is less sensitive to parabolic and sinusoidal group delay distortions and linear amplitude distortion, whereas 225-QPRS is less sensitive to linear group delay distortion and parabolic and sinusoidal amplitude distortions.
